Before Weights & Biases, founders Lukas Biewald and Chris Van Pelt had already ridden the start-up train together building Figure Eight. When pondering about their next project, Weights & Biases came to fruition during Lukas’ internship at OpenAI.
While working with some of the world’s most renowned machine learning researchers, Lukas realized the tools they were using were outdated and inefficient. To build better models, they needed better tools.
Launching a new company is hard, so to round out the team, Lukas and Chris pulled in Shawn Lewis — a long-time friend who also had a founder’s experience. Together, they used their combined knowledge, skills, and experiences to create tools that could support machine learning practitioners and move forward the state of the art of machine learning.
